Failure to pay. If the owner(s) fail to pay, within forty-five (45) days of the citation, any and
all civil penalties levied pursuant to this article, a one (1) percent interest charge
shall be applied to the outstanding balance. The interest shall accrue and be compounded
daily. Failure to pay any fee or civil penalties arising from the enforcement of this
article constitutes a debt in favor of the City and shall constitute a lien upon the
real estate against which the fee or civil penalty was imposed from the original date
of such fee or civil penalty. Each such lien may be continued, recorded, and released
in the manner provided by the Connecticut General Statutes for continuing, recording,
and releasing property tax liens. Each such lien shall take precedence over all other
liens and encumbrance filed after July 1, 1997, to the fullest extent permitted by
law, except taxes, and may be enforced in the same manner as property tax liens. In
addition to placing a lien against the property for failure to pay any fee arising
from the enforcement of this article, the City may bring civil action against the
debtor in a court of competent jurisdiction to recover such debt. (g) Anti-Blight Special Fund. (1)
